In the coming days, US President Donald Trump is scheduled to meet with Putin to discuss a potential 30-day ceasefire in the ongoing war. While the Kremlin claims to be open to peace, they have already made it clear that they will not allow any troops from Europe or NATO member countries to be deployed in Ukraine. This stance has been reiterated by Vladimir Rogov, chairman of the Russian Civic Chamber commission, who has dismissed Starmer’s plan as a “bluff.”

In an interview with Russian state news agency TASS, Rogov stated that Starmer’s proposal of deploying foreign troops in Ukraine is essentially a bluff, as it would require the support of the US. He went on to say that such a move would make these troops a target for Russian forces, as they would have no legal mandate to operate in the region. He also criticized the idea that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y could give permission for foreign troops to be deployed, stating that this would be an illegitimate use of power.

Furthermore, Russia’s deputy foreign minister Alexander Grushko has also rejected the idea of allowing troops from Ukraine’s allies to be deployed in the region. He stated that it doesn’t matter under what label these troops are deployed, as they would still be seen as a party to the conflict.
